Description

Main shaft groove milling positioning clamping device
Technical field
The utility model belongs to mechanical frock clamp technology field, is specifically related to a kind of main shaft groove milling positioning clamping device.
Background technology
As shown in Figure 1, be the longitudinal section view of existing a kind of main shaft. This main shaft comprises main shaft body 1, and the periphery wall of main shaft body 1 is provided with the gear teeth 2, and the teeth groove place between two gear teeth 2 is further provided with the groove 3 of widening therein. The gear teeth 2 can be involute gear tooth, can certainly be the gear teeth of other structures. In prior art, in order to meet the status requirement between groove 3 and the gear teeth 2, generally need to process the gear teeth 2 on present main shaft body 1, then working groove between two gear teeth 2 therein. Due to the design feature of this main shaft, frock clamp when the working groove 3 for it not specially in prior art.
Summary of the invention
In view of this, the purpose of this utility model is to provide a kind of main shaft groove milling positioning clamping device, can carry out clamping location to the main shaft that is provided with the gear teeth, to meet the Milling Process requirement of groove.
For achieving the above object, the utility model provides following technical scheme:
A kind of main shaft groove milling positioning clamping device, comprise base, the upper surface of described base is provided with clamping groove, the bottom of described clamping groove is provided with locating piece, described locating piece is provided with and at least two spacing positioning tooths that coordinate and the teeth groove of the further groove milling of needs is alignd with milling cutter of the gear teeth, and the both sides of described clamping groove are respectively equipped with for main shaft body is pressed abd fixed on to the hold-down mechanism on described locating piece.
Further, to be symmetrical arranged be two to described positioning tooth.
Further, described hold-down mechanism comprises that rotation coordinates and is arranged on briquetting on described base and for driving described briquetting to rotate and compressing the compression actuating unit of main shaft body, the rotation of described briquetting is parallel with the length bearing of trend of described clamping groove.
The beneficial effects of the utility model are:
Main shaft groove milling positioning clamping device of the present utility model, by base is set, and in clamping groove, locating piece is set, when use, main shaft is placed in clamping groove, and positioning tooth is coordinated to location with the gear teeth, then utilize hold-down mechanism that main shaft is fixed, so, can easily the teeth groove of the further groove milling of needs be alignd with milling cutter, to meet the Milling Process requirement of groove, have simple in structure, the easy to operate and stable advantage of clamping.

Detailed description of the invention
Below in conjunction with the drawings and specific embodiments, the utility model is described in further detail, so that those skilled in the art can better understand the utility model being implemented, but illustrated embodiment is not as to restriction of the present utility model.
As shown in Figure 2, be the structural representation of the utility model main shaft groove milling positioning clamping device embodiment. The main shaft groove milling positioning clamping device of the present embodiment, comprise base 4, the upper surface of described base 4 is provided with clamping groove 5, the bottom of described clamping groove 5 is provided with locating piece 6, described locating piece 6 is provided with and the spacing positioning tooth 7 that coordinates and the teeth groove of the further groove milling of needs is alignd with milling cutter 9 of at least two gear teeth 2, and the both sides of described clamping groove 5 are respectively equipped with for main shaft body 1 being pressed abd fixed on to the hold-down mechanism on described locating piece 6.
Further, it is two that the positioning tooth 7 of the present embodiment is symmetrical arranged, two positioning tooths 7 respectively with two spacing cooperations of the gear teeth 2, can effectively prevent that main shaft body 1 from rotating.
Further, the hold-down mechanism of the present embodiment comprises that rotation coordinates and is arranged on briquetting 8 on described base 4 and for driving described briquetting 8 to rotate and compress the compression actuating unit of main shaft body 1, the rotation of described briquetting 8 is parallel with the length bearing of trend of described clamping groove 5. Compress actuating unit and can adopt existing various structures mode to realize, as adopted air cylinder driven briquetting 8 to rotate, its principle is suitable, is not repeated. By the both sides at clamping groove 5, briquetting 8 is all set, can avoids main shaft body 1, in groove milling process, circular runout occurs.
The main shaft groove milling positioning clamping device of the present embodiment, by base is set, and in clamping groove, locating piece is set, when use, main shaft is placed in clamping groove, and positioning tooth is coordinated to location with the gear teeth, then utilize hold-down mechanism that main shaft is fixed, so, can easily the teeth groove of the further groove milling of needs be alignd with milling cutter, to meet the Milling Process requirement of groove, have simple in structure, the easy to operate and stable advantage of clamping.
